CHAS and Marlon Dingle are forced to fire bartender Matty from the Woolpack in order to solve their financial troubles in Emmerdale next week.
Marlon, who recently bought Charity Dingles shares at the pub, will have trouble holding his own against Matty when he gives him the news.

Chas and Marlon discuss the pub’s financial problems
Viewers will see Chas and Marlon worry about the pub’s finances and discuss letting bartender Matty go.
Marlon agrees it’s best, but later struggles to face Matty and spread the terrible news.
Will Marlon take on his role as head of the pub?
Meanwhile, Rhona is disappointed to find that Marlon has been back to work all weekend and can’t spend much time with her.

Viewers know that Charity was forced to give Marlon her stake in Woolpack after she was ostracized by her fellow Dingles.
The Dingles were disgusted when Charity hit their son Noah during an argument and took a step toward their daughter Debbie’s ex-Al Chapman.
Chas then forced Charity to move out of the pub and hand over their shares to Marlon.

Next week, Mandy and Lydia worry about their enormous debts left by dead gambling addict Paul Ashdale, who was killed in the last few scenes in the wedding barn explosion.
Mandy later slips into a plan and asks Charity for a rescue operation for Paul’s funeral, but she is disappointed when Charity offers to buy the salon.
